"Little Star" shines in Intermediate I – dressage queen Isabell Werth (GER) dominates again – Timna Zach in second place
"It could go on like this, but I don't think it'll be easy," said dressage queen Isabell Werth after this morning's performance in the CDI3* Intermediate I with Der Stern OLD, which she affectionately calls "Little Star". It was the second day and the second win for her with a good score of 73.263%. The judges unanimously put the German and her 11-year-old Dormello son with his incredible movement dynamics and superb basic gaits in first place – and rightly so.
Although there is always considerable pressure to do well at home, Carinthia's Timna Zach easily took it in her stride. A strong performance with 11-year-old Glock's Flirt De Lully and a total of 68.289% meant a sensational second place for her today! Also flying Austria's colours was Stefanie Palm and her 8-year-old Royal Happiness (67.632%) in third place – the second top result for the likeable rider from Tyrol.
